06:03Polio virus samples from 8 districts of the country were detected.
06:07The samples from Diya-e-Khan, Charsada, Rawalpindi, Jamshoro, Qala-e-Saifullah, Barkhan and Mastom were positive.
06:14For the first time in 14 years, polio virus was found in Charsada's sewerage.
06:17This year, 63 cases of polio have been reported in the country.

09:00The dacoits demanded compensation from the Chinese company operating on the Kashmore-Kansot Indus Highway.
09:05The Civil Engineering Construction Corporation wrote a letter to the government.
09:10In the letter, the dacoit named Badal demanded 50 lakh rupees, two mobile phones and a motorcycle.
09:16The SSP Kashmore and the Deputy Commissioner were informed.
09:19The administration has failed to provide security.
